COMPLETE SURFACE

One typed contract, from source reading to evidence

ASH/1 separates discovery, execution, mutation, parallel work, state, and retrieval into budgeted, cancellable, auditable operations.

01

Workspace discovery

Read explicit byte or line ranges, walk stable paths, and run bounded literal or regular-expression search.

read · rlist · lsearch · g
02

Processes and cancellation

Launch argv directly, capture both pipes, and clean up the owned process tree after timeout or cancellation.

exec · xcancel · ktimeout
03

Guarded mutation

Protect patches with BLAKE3 preimages; commit file create, copy, move, and remove as recoverable transactions.

patch · pfs · fjournal
04

Parallel task graphs

Run ready DAG nodes concurrently, skip failed descendants, drain independent work, and select errors by stable index.

batch · bTokioRayon
05

Workspace state

Capture a scoped manifest snapshot and compare the same scope as a deterministic delta.

snapshot · sdeltaBLAKE3
06

Retrievable evidence

Spill beyond a fixed memory ceiling; slice, search, project, materialize, or release with typed formulas.

/ · # · ?| · > · -spill
07

Model context

ASON columns, path dictionaries, and explicit reductions save tokens while references preserve the full source.

ASON×N · ×N#K⋯N
08

Trust and delivery

Capability negotiation, one-time permits, transaction recovery, and signed updates span three systems and six native targets.

RUNTIME

Tokio and Rayon share one budget

Tokio handles processes, pipes, RPC, deadlines, and cancellation. Rayon handles search, hashing, diffs, and reduction. The governor bounds global, session, and request concurrency.

OUTPUT FORMAT

ASON: compact, stable, retrievable

Homogeneous records use columns, paths use dictionaries, and large values remain available by reference. Stable merge keeps output deterministic.

PERMISSIONS

Risky actions require a one-time permit

A permit binds the session, action, policy, and expiry. File transactions add digest checks, a journal, and rollback.
